- Characteristics
- This is a synthetic peptide designed for use in combination with anti- SLC2A3 Antibody. It may block above mentioned antibody from binding to its target protein in western blot and/or immunohistochecmistry under proper experimental settings. There is no guarantee for its use in other applications.
